The windshield wipers are the squeegees attached in front of the
vehicle’s windshield. Its main function is to clear the vehicle’s
windshield from rainwater and other obstacles, clearing your view of
the road ahead. Among the visible parts of a windshield wiper is the
windshield wiper arm and windshield wiper blade. Concealed beneath the
hood are other windshield wiper parts like the windshield wiper motors,
a system of gears and various arms and linkages.
Considered the most important parts of the windshield wiper
system are the windshield wiper motor and the windshield wiper blades.
Often times, we forget to give careful attention to the windshield
wiper arm. Although they may seem less important than the two
previously mentioned, the windshield wiper arms also play an important
role in the overall function of the windshield wiper system. Without
the windshield wiper arm, there would be nothing that would connect the
motor to the wiper blades, making the system totally dysfunctional.
Also, the windshield wiper arms push the blades to the windshield,
increasing their efficiency of keeping the glass clean.
